Abstract

Honghe oilfield is located in the southern Tianhuan Depression of the Ordos Basin. The Upper Triassic Yanchang Formation is in a normal or negative pressure state. The reservoir is tight with low permeability. The time relationship between reservoir densification and formation is very important in the dynamic mechanism analysis of hydrocarbon accumulation in tight sandstones. Combined with microfacies analysis of fluid inclusions, isotopic chronology of authigenic illite, numerical simulation of hydrocarbon generation evolution, and observation statistics under a microscope, this relationship is studied in the Yanchang Formation, and the reservoir forming mechanism of a tight sandstone under low dynamic background is analyzed. The results show that diagenesis and oil accumulation of the Yanchang Formation in the Honghe oilfield occur synergistically, and large-scale reservoir formation is earlier than the key densification event. The Yanchang Formation reservoir is the result of early filling, dominant channel, differential pressure driving, and other mechanisms under a low dynamic background, which shows the characteristics of early selective filling, late inherited filling, and disseminated expansion. The coupling evolution relationship between reservoir forming dynamics and resistance of different sandstones determines the differential accumulation and enrichment of strongly heterogeneous reservoirs.
